About 2-[[9-amino-6-[(2S)-2-hydroxy-3-phenoxypropyl]-6,7,8,9-tetrahydro-5H-benzo[7]annulen-3-yl]oxy]-1-piperidin-1-ylethanone

2-[[9-amino-6-[(2S)-2-hydroxy-3-phenoxypropyl]-6,7,8,9-tetrahydro-5H-benzo[7]annulen-3-yl]oxy]-1-piperidin-1-ylethanone (PubChem CID 70181606) has the molecular formula C27H36N2O4 and a molecular weight of 452.60 g/mol. Its IUPAC name is 2-[[9-amino-6-[(2S)-2-hydroxy-3-phenoxypropyl]-6,7,8,9-tetrahydro-5H-benzo[7]annulen-3-yl]oxy]-1-piperidin-1-ylethanone.
